N.J.’s Cherry Valley Tractor Takes on Full Kubota Construction Lineup

Sat May 29, 2010 - Northeast Edition
Construction Equipment Guide


Cherry Valley Tractor Sales of Marlton, N.J., announced April 29 that it has taken on the full line of Kubota construction equipment. The company has been a Kubota dealer for tractors, commercial mowers, lawn and garden, utility vehicles and light construction equipment since 1977.

“We’d been wanting this for a long time. I think Kubota saw that we’ve been a successful dealer for them for years and that we’d done well with the other product lines, so we were able to add the construction line to our product offering,” said Brian Wright, sales representative of Cherry Valley Tractor Sales.

Cherry Valley Tractor Sales will now carry the KX and U Series of compact excavators, including the newly launched KX057 and U55 excavators. These excavators range from 2,200 lbs. (998 kg) to more than 18,000 lbs. (8,165 kg) machines and include both traditional tail swing and zero tail swing models. The company will also carry the R Series of compact wheel loaders.

In addition to selling new equipment, Cherry Valley Tractor currently has approximately 50 machines in its rental fleet, including tractors, skid steers, full-size and compact backhoes, stump grinders, chippers and mini-excavators. “We’re very excited about adding several new Kubota units to the fleet so we can offer our customers the full-line of Kubota product for their rental needs”, said Wright.

Cherry Valley Tractor is poised to handle all Kubota full line product support needs. The company’s technicians are Kubota certified and its parts department is fully stocked with all common wear parts for the full line of Kubota construction equipment.

“If you needed a Kubota part,” said Wright, “we would have it in inventory for you.”

Cherry Valley Tractor’s Kubota sales territory includes the Philadelphia area in southeastern Pennsylvania and Camden and Burlington counties in New Jersey. Wes Levonian, with 25 years of industry experience, will handle sales in the Pennsylvania counties, while Hank Hampton, with 20 years of experience will handle sales in Camden and south Burlington counties and Rick Nelson, with 20 years of experience, will cover northern Burlington county. Bill Mathers, with 25 years of experience, will handle municipal customers in Camden and Burlington counties.

Founded as a Ford dealership in November 1961 by Harold Wright Sr., Cherry Valley Tractor Sales soon became a light construction equipment dealership. Today, the third-generation family company carries, in addition to Kubota, New Holland ag and industrial tractors; Bandit chippers and stump grinders; Ransomes turf equipment, Alamo Industrial, Rayco and much more.
